While there is of course argument about whether LEED certification is all its cracked up to be, and even about whether the whole thing is a scam, it's kinda disappointing that Xcel went for LEED Platinum for their regional HQ, watched peer utilities GRE and Manitoba Hydro get LEED Platinum for their HQs, and then decided "Well, Silver's good enough". Especially since Silver's pretty close to a gimmie for a new building in a CBD, these days.The question was never if the Denver building looked better, but if being an energy company required them to be in a modest looking building. Which it doesn't. I don't particularly like the Denver building, but it is leed platinum and has a lot of innovative features.

I considered going through to LEED AP as my boss was going through it. After starting the process I decided to wait and see what it did for him. The course came with the assurance that he would be able to consult on projects, build new relationships and be on the inside track for new business. The reality is simply that in the 8 or so years he has been a LEED AP he has consulted on one project specifically because of the credential and had no more LEED opportunities than I have in that same time period. Glad I didn't go through the process.
